China’s Multi-Billion Dollar Investment Fuels Semiconductor Self-Sufficiency Drive

China’s pursuit of semiconductor self-sufficiency has received a massive boost with a nearly $2 billion investment in Changxin Xinqiao, a promising memory chip company. Orchestrated through China’s state-backed chip investment fund, known as the “Big Fund”, this strategic move represents 33.15% of the company’s total registered capital, highlighting China’s commitment to strengthening its semiconductor industry.…

ASML Faces Stock Drop as Canon Challenges Semiconductor Market Dominance

The Dutch semiconductor equipment company ASML, recently faced a drop of about 1.5% in pre-market trading. Canon unveiled advanced machines capable of producing cutting-edge semiconductors, positioning them as simpler alternatives to ASML’s extreme lithography machines. GlobalFoundries Secures $35M Federal Funding to Revolutionize 5G and 6G with GaN Chips

GlobalFoundries has received $35 million in federal funding from the U.S. government. This funding will accelerate the production of GF’s gallium nitride (GaN) on silicon semiconductors in Vermont, taking us one step closer to large-scale production of GaN chips.
